John Moskal compiled a career record of 1 wins and 2 losses and a 3.21 ERA in his 5-game pitching career with the Rogers Cardinals, Duluth Dukes, Crookston Pirates, Huntington Bees and Portsmouth Cubs. He began playing during the 1935 season and last took the field during the 1938 campaign.
